Modeled after the classic trucker jacket with button chest pockets and hip hand-warmer pockets, this handsome trucker jacket uses an 8-wale cotton corduroy shell, while deep-pile fleece lining adds plenty of warmth when layered properly atop everything from a cotton pocket tee (on more temperate days) or a thermal henley (when winter’s worst rolls into town).

The Line of Trade Montana Corduroy Trucker Jacket also features quilted lined sleeves for easy-on, easy-off layering, and metal shank buttons finish this durable trucker jacket in hard-working fashion.
